Combating Hate: Commemorating Atlanta Victims and Strengthening Community Protection

This resolution aims to increase your safety by combating prejudice and violence against minorities. It provides better support for hate crime victims and easier access to mental health services and language assistance.
Key points
Formal condemnation of violence, racism, and sexism against Asian American communities.
Strengthening of government programs to detect and combat hate crimes.
Improved access to mental health care and translation services for survivors.
Support for minority history education in schools to combat bias and disinformation.

Additional Information
Commemorating the 5-year remembrance of the March 16, 2021, shootings in the Atlanta, Georgia, region and denouncing continuing anti-Asian hate, including the resurgence of xenophobic and anti-immigrant rhetoric.
Print number: HRES 1116
Sponsor: Rep. Meng, Grace [D-NY-6]
Process start date: 2026-03-16
